About Van Buren Elementary School

Van Buren Elementary School is a public elementary school in Caldwell, ID, part of Caldwell District, serving approximately 536 students in grades Kindergarten-5th with a 16.8:1 student-teacher ratio. It holds a MySchoolScout rating of 4.7 out of 10 and ranks #568 of 719 schools in ID. State assessment records show 54%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2022) and 55%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2009-2022).
